Pipeline joint sealing cap easy to take off
Technical Field
The utility model belongs to the technical field of the car pipeline technique and specifically relates to a pipeline joint sealing cap who easily takes off is related to.
Background
With the development of the automobile industry and the improvement of the technical level, the requirements of a host factory on the quality and the package of a pipeline are stricter and stricter. At present, joints of automobile pipelines are all provided with sealing caps, so that the internal quality of the pipelines is guaranteed. As shown in fig. 3, most of the existing sealing caps are simple caps which are sleeved on the pipe joints, and the caps are not in contact with the pressure plates on the pipes, so that the sealing caps have the following defects: 1. the sealing cap is sleeved on the pipeline and is not convenient to take down and take off; 2. the pressure plate has no limit and is easy to move back and forth to scrape a pipeline in the transportation process; 3. aiming at pipelines with different dimensions, the sealing cap cannot be used universally and needs to be redesigned.

Detailed Description
The following description of the embodiments of the present invention will be made in detail with reference to the accompanying drawings.
As shown in fig. 1 and 2, the pipeline joint sealing cap easy to take off comprises a joint cap body 1, wherein a clamping plate 4 used for being clamped on a pipeline pressing plate is arranged at the opening end of the joint cap body 1, and a cap pulling rod 2 convenient for taking off the sealing cap from a pipeline 7 joint is arranged at the other end of the joint cap body 1.
The sealing cap is clamped on a pipeline pressing plate 8 through a clamping plate 4 on the side surface, the pressing plate on the pipeline is not easy to move to scratch the pipeline, and a joint on the pipeline is positioned in the sealing cap, so that the pipeline sealing cap can be suitable for pipelines with different sizes and specifications, has good universality, is convenient to recycle, and reduces the cost; and the cap pulling rod is arranged on the outer side of the sealing cap, so that the sealing cap is convenient to take down.
The edge of the opening end of the joint cap body 1 is provided with a binding plate 3 used for binding with the outer plate surface of the pipeline pressing plate, a pair of clamping plates 4 are oppositely arranged, and a pair of clamping plates are respectively arranged at two opposite edges of the binding plate; the inner end of the clamping plate is provided with a clip 5 which protrudes inwards.
The clamp plate on the joint cap body is clamped on the pressure plate on the pipeline, the pipeline with the outer diameter smaller than or equal to the inner diameter of the joint cap body is applicable, and the attaching plate on the joint cap body is attached to the outer surface of the pressure plate to form a closed cavity so as to seal the joint in the cavity.
The connector cap body 1, the cap pulling rod 2 and the clamping plate 4 are of an injection molding integrated structure, so that the forming is simple, and the structural strength is high.
The cap pulling rod 2 is arranged at the center of the end face of the joint cap body; the arc-shaped edge covering 6 is arranged at the arc-shaped end part of the opposite pressing plate on the attaching plate, and the arc-shaped edge covering is located between the pair of clamping plates, so that the sealing reliability is improved.
